运维开发工程师如何学习网络知识?

在当今信息化时代,运维开发工程师在网络技术领域扮演着至关重要的角色。然而,网络知识更新迅速,对于初学者来说,如何高效地学习网络知识成为了一个亟待解决的问题。本文将针对这一问题,从多个角度探讨运维开发工程师如何学习网络知识。

一、掌握基础知识

  1. 网络协议与体系结构:了解TCP/IP、OSI七层模型等基础知识,为后续学习打下坚实基础。
  2. 网络设备:熟悉路由器、交换机、防火墙等网络设备的功能、配置与维护。
  3. 网络架构:掌握常见的网络架构,如局域网、广域网、云计算等。

二、学习网络技术

  1. 路由与交换技术:深入研究路由协议(如RIP、OSPF、BGP)和交换技术,提高网络性能和稳定性。
  2. 网络安全技术:了解防火墙、入侵检测、VPN等安全技术,保障网络安全。
  3. 无线网络技术:学习无线网络基础知识,如802.11标准、无线接入点等。

三、实践操作

  1. 搭建实验环境:利用虚拟机、云平台等工具搭建实验环境,模拟实际网络场景。
  2. 配置网络设备:通过配置路由器、交换机等设备,加深对网络技术的理解。
  3. 故障排除:在实际工作中,学会分析网络故障,提高问题解决能力。

四、关注行业动态

  1. 关注新技术:了解5G、物联网、云计算等新兴技术,把握行业发展趋势。
  2. 参加技术交流活动:与业内专家、同行交流,拓宽视野,提升技术水平。
  3. 阅读专业书籍和资料:定期阅读网络技术相关书籍、文章,提高自身知识储备。

五、案例分析

  1. 云计算环境下的网络优化:以某企业为例,分析如何利用云计算技术优化网络架构,提高网络性能。
  2. 网络安全防护实践:以某金融机构为例,探讨如何构建安全防护体系,防范网络攻击。

六、总结

学习网络知识是一个长期、系统的过程。运维开发工程师应从基础知识、网络技术、实践操作、行业动态等多个方面入手,不断提升自身能力。以下是一些具体建议:

  1. 制定学习计划:根据自己的实际情况,制定合理的学习计划,确保学习效果。
  2. 理论与实践相结合:注重实践操作,将所学知识应用于实际工作中。
  3. 持续学习:网络技术更新迅速,要不断学习新知识,跟上行业发展趋势。

总之,运维开发工程师要想在竞争激烈的网络技术领域脱颖而出,就必须不断学习、实践和积累。相信通过本文的介绍,您对如何学习网络知识有了更清晰的认识,为未来的职业发展奠定了基础。

猜你喜欢:猎头交易平台